Not a great experience
I don’t enjoy leaving poor reviews but in this case I have to so others may be more knowledgeable when buying used. To preface, I have been working on my own cars for 30+ years, I am in no way a certified mechanic, but I have a decent amount of knowledge. I had a hard time finding what I needed in Pittsburgh and I found the van I wanted at Kelly’s in Canton, Ohio. I didn’t have time to drive (2hrs) to check out the car so for the first and last time in my life I placed a down payment to hold the car until I could go out. That’s where things started to go south. I told the salesman I wanted to put $1,000 down on my credit card, I was clear, no bones about it. I check my statement the next day and 2 k was put on it. Not a real big deal but now I was close to the limit on the card and I didn’t want that reporting negatively on my credit report. The day I am driving out to see the car ( 10:30am) I get a call from the salesman asking when will I be there , I all ready had numerous conversations with him and multiple times told him I would be there around 11:30. The trip goes well, arrive at the dealership and the car is warm? I think maybe they put gas in or we’re going over it, I don’t think to much of it. A plate gets put on the car and we go for a ride, starts up nice, everything seems in pretty good shape, only has 49,000 miles on it so what could really be wrong. I notice while driving the passenger side mirror doesn’t work and just figured it’s a used car, although I did ask twice before the down payment if anything was wrong and the answer was no. Whatever, I go in and do the paperwork, he hands me the Carfax, I see that the car was just serviced, motor and transmission oil, I’m happy with everything so I purchase and head home. On the way home I needed to stop, get some fuel( half tank when I purchased) and I decide I am going to be safe and check the motor and transmission oil. Motor looks as expected, brand new, transmission is old and about a half inch over the line. Now, this could mean a few things, 1. The Sevice place lied, 2. The dealer told the service place to print out that they serviced it even though they didn’t, 3. The service place lied and the dealer didn’t know it. Either way, changing the transmission fluid in this car is simple, 15 minute procedure and 3.5 quarts. The last problem I found was when I started the car on Sunday morning when the engine was cold. Let me tell you, it sounds like a typewriter with no lubricant. I know what the top end of Japanese cars sound like and you would never buy one if they sounded like this. Now, did they know this and that’s why the car was warm? I can’t confirm that but, I always expect 1 or 2 things to be a little off but this experience learned me two valuable lessons. Never trust or believe anything a salesman says,2. Never put money down on a car before test driving it. I hope you can learn from my mistakes, especially the warm engine scenario, I know that one is going to cost me.
